Hi Jonney
The vast majority of the 500+ sessions that take place across the show in the theatres and stages are free. The only ones you pay for are the Super Stage, framing workshops and the conferences.
Hope you can make it. Someone has already highlighted the short journey time and discount on the virgin service. The train also comes into Birmingham International which is part of the NEC complex and a covered 5 minute walk straight into the show.

Size wise:-

Excel = 45,000 sq m
NEC = 190,000 sq m

Although The Photography Show doesnt occupy all that, as there are multple halls and various shows on at the same time.
